summaryrefslogtreecommitdiff
path: root/package/openssh/Makefile
diff options
context:
space:
mode:
Diffstat (limited to 'package/openssh/Makefile')
-rw-r--r--package/openssh/Makefile31
1 files changed, 19 insertions, 12 deletions
diff --git a/package/openssh/Makefile b/package/openssh/Makefile
index c0099db85..45ea785f4 100644
--- a/package/openssh/Makefile
+++ b/package/openssh/Makefile
@@ -9,24 +9,35 @@ PKG_NAME:= openssh
PKG_VERSION:= 5.2p1
PKG_RELEASE:= 1
PKG_MD5SUM:= ada79c7328a8551bdf55c95e631e7dad
-MASTER_SITES:= ftp://ftp.openbsd.org/pub/OpenBSD/OpenSSH/portable/ \
+PKG_DESCR:= OpenSSH server
+PKG_SECTION:= net
+PKG_DEPENDS:= zlib libopenssl
+PKG_URL:= http://www.openssh.com
+PKG_SITES:= ftp://ftp.openbsd.org/pub/OpenBSD/OpenSSH/portable/ \
ftp://openbsd.wiretapped.net/pub/OpenBSD/OpenSSH/portable/ \
ftp://ftp.belnet.be/packages/openbsd/OpenSSH/portable/ \
ftp://ftp.de.openbsd.org/pub/unix/OpenBSD/OpenSSH/portable/
+PKG_DESCR_1:= OpenSSH client
+PKG_DESCR_2:= OpenSSH client utilities
+PKG_DESCR_3:= OpenSSH sftp client
+PKG_DESCR_4:= OpenSSH sftp server
+
include ${TOPDIR}/mk/package.mk
-$(eval $(call PKG_template,OPENSSH_CLIENT,openssh-client,${PKG_VERSION}-${PKG_RELEASE}))
-$(eval $(call PKG_template,OPENSSH_CLIENT_UTILS,openssh-client-utils,${PKG_VERSION}-${PKG_RELEASE}))
-$(eval $(call PKG_template,OPENSSH_SERVER,openssh-server,${PKG_VERSION}-${PKG_RELEASE}))
-$(eval $(call PKG_template,OPENSSH_SFTP_CLIENT,openssh-sftp-client,${PKG_VERSION}-${PKG_RELEASE}))
-$(eval $(call PKG_template,OPENSSH_SFTP_SERVER,openssh-sftp-server,${PKG_VERSION}-${PKG_RELEASE}))
+ifeq ($(ADK_COMPILE_OPENSSH_WITH_KERBEROS),y)
+PKG_DEPENDS+= heimdal-libs
+endif
+
+$(eval $(call PKG_template,OPENSSH_SERVER,openssh-server,${PKG_VERSION}-${PKG_RELEASE},${PKG_DEPENDS},${PKG_DESCR},${PKG_SECTION}))
+$(eval $(call PKG_template,OPENSSH_CLIENT,openssh-client,${PKG_VERSION}-${PKG_RELEASE},${PKG_DEPENDS},${PKG_DESCR_1},${PKG_SECTION}))
+$(eval $(call PKG_template,OPENSSH_CLIENT_UTILS,openssh-client-utils,${PKG_VERSION}-${PKG_RELEASE},${PKG_DEPENDS},${PKG_DESCR_2},${PKG_SECTION}))
+$(eval $(call PKG_template,OPENSSH_SFTP_CLIENT,openssh-sftp-client,${PKG_VERSION}-${PKG_RELEASE},${PKG_DEPENDS},${PKG_DESCR_3},${PKG_SECTION}))
+$(eval $(call PKG_template,OPENSSH_SFTP_SERVER,openssh-sftp-server,${PKG_VERSION}-${PKG_RELEASE},${PKG_DEPENDS},${PKG_DESCR_4},${PKG_SECTION}))
-PKG_DEPENDS:= zlib, libopenssl,
ifeq ($(ADK_COMPILE_OPENSSH_WITH_KERBEROS),y)
CONFIGURE_ARGS+= --with-kerberos5="${STAGING_DIR}/usr"
-PKG_DEPENDS+= heimdal-libs
else
CONFIGURE_ARGS+= --without-kerberos5
endif
@@ -52,11 +63,8 @@ INSTALL_STYLE:= auto
post-install:
${INSTALL_DIR} ${IDIR_OPENSSH_SERVER}/etc/ssh
- ${INSTALL_DIR} ${IDIR_OPENSSH_SERVER}/etc/init.d
${INSTALL_DIR} ${IDIR_OPENSSH_SERVER}/usr/bin
${INSTALL_DIR} ${IDIR_OPENSSH_SERVER}/usr/sbin
- ${INSTALL_SCRIPT} files/sshd.init \
- ${IDIR_OPENSSH_SERVER}/etc/init.d/sshd
${CP} ./files/sshd_config ${IDIR_OPENSSH_SERVER}/etc/ssh
${INSTALL_BIN} ${WRKINST}/usr/bin/ssh-keygen \
${IDIR_OPENSSH_SERVER}/usr/bin
@@ -78,6 +86,5 @@ post-install:
${INSTALL_BIN} ${WRKINST}/usr/sbin/sftp-server \
${IDIR_OPENSSH_SFTP_SERVER}/usr/sbin
chmod 0700 {${IDIR_OPENSSH_CLIENT},${IDIR_OPENSSH_SERVER}}/etc/ssh
- echo 'Depends: ${PKG_DEPENDS}' >>${IDIR_OPENSSH_SERVER}/CONTROL/control
include ${TOPDIR}/mk/pkg-bottom.mk